AUNIP

Gene
AUNIP
Protein
Aurora kinase A and ninein-interacting protein
Organism
Bos taurus
Length
357 amino acids
Function
DNA-binding protein that accumulates at DNA double-strand breaks (DSBs) following DNA damage and promotes DNA resection and homologous recombination. Serves as a sensor of DNA damage: binds DNA with a strong preference for DNA substrates that mimic structures generated at stalled replication forks, and anchors RBBP8/CtIP to DSB sites to promote DNA end resection and ensuing homologous recombination repair. Inhibits non-homologous end joining (NHEJ). Required for the dynamic movement of AURKA at the centrosomes and spindle apparatus during the cell cycle.
Similarity
Belongs to the AUNIP family.
Mass
39.634 kDa
